Wood Trim Water Damage Restoration Cost in Seekonk, MA

The cost of Wood Trim Water Damage Restoration in Seekonk, MA can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ates are free, and we’ll work with you to create a customized plan that fits your budget.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Removal and Dr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ed
Trim Repair and Replacement $200 – $1,000 Size of damaged area, type of trim, and labor required
Cleaning and Sanitizing $100 – $500 Size of affected area, type of cleaning needed, and equipment used
Final Inspection and Touch-ups $50 – $200 Size of affected area and type of repairs needed
Equipment Rental and Labor $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and labor required
More Services (e.g. Mold remediation) $500 – $5,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and type of service needed

Our prices are estimates, and the final cost will depend on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ates, so you can get a better idea of what to expect.
